SAN FRANCISCO: Figures that Facebook Inc gives advertisers about its potential reach differ from US census data, an investment analyst said, renewing questions about how tech companies verify the value of their digital marketing space.

Facebook, Alphabet Inc’s Google and other Internet companies have faced persistent scrutiny from advertisers about how many people watch ads online and how to measure their views.
